+

Search Tips   |   Advanced Search

 

Configure new connection pools using scripting

 

You can use scripting and the wsadmin tool to configure new connection pools. Before starting this task, the wsadmin tool must be running. See the Start the wsadmin scripting client article for more information.

 

Overview

Perform the following steps:

 

Procedure

  1. Identify the parent ID:

      Use Jacl:

      set newds [$AdminConfig getid /Cell:mycell/Node:mynode/JDBCProvider:JDBC1/DataSource:DS1/]
      

    • Use Jython:

      newds = AdminConfig.getid('/Cell:mycell/Node:mynode/JDBCProvider:JDBC1/DataSource:DS1/')
      

    Example output:

    DS1(cells/mycell/nodes/mynode|resources.xml$DataSource_1)
    

  2. Creating connection pool:

      Use Jacl:

      $AdminConfig create ConnectionPool $newds {}
      

    • Use Jython:

      print AdminConfig.create('ConnectionPool', newds, [])
      

    Example output:

    (cells/mycell/nodes/mynode|resources.xml#ConnectionPool_1)
    

  3. Save the configuration changes. See the Saving configuration changes with the wsadmin tool article for more information.

  4. In a network deployment environment only, synchronize the node. See the Synchronizing nodes with the wsadmin tool article for more information.



Use the AdminConfig object for scripted administration

 

Related Reference


Commands for the AdminConfig object